On 23.04.2013 08:28, Sascha Manns wrote:
> Hello list,
>
> actually i'm experimenting with the files browser. And i'm trying to tag some
> documents.
> That's my way:
> 1.) starting files
> 2.) choosing Documents
> 3.) After the Documents are visible i'm moving the tab to left
> 4.) Then i'm going to tags
> 5.) Tapping on "New Tag" and nothing happens
>
> I'm running the latest devel image from BasysKom and yesterday's updates.
>
> Maybe i have to go to another way?

Yes you do ;) Another reminder that we really need those in-app 
tutorials, since this is probably not intuitive to most users, even 
though it's easier to use once you know it:
To tag files, the files have to be dragged _into_ the tag (that's why 
they're visualized as a "hole", maybe that impression needs to be stronger).
So to associate files to a new tag, you have t
1) select them
2) drag them to "new tag"
3) enter the tag name
